摘自网络的解决方案:
From:http://blog.sina.com.cn/s/blog_6ce09de90100qca2.html
Pop-up Menu 不支持此接口,原因是我用的Win7的系统,这就是关键。
1、Win7与VC6不兼容,虽然可以装的上,Win7上可以运行VC6,但是有很多类型的工程是无法编译的,建议升级到10.0。
2、Pop-up Menu后在文件名中将插入组件的后缀.lnk 去掉,将原来的Pop-up Menu.lnk变为Pop-up Menu即可,只是不是很稳定,但是勉强可以使用。
3、自己定义菜单资源,自己处理WM_CONTEXTMENU消息,TrackPopupMenu()。
此原因,多方面是Win7与VC不兼容,若要使用VC6,还是在XP mode吧!
我自己的内容:
由于我的系统是win7的所以,第三种解决方案又太深奥了,我暂时做不了。选择第二种解决方案尝试一下。
第一次成功了。我再试一次VC++6.0编辑器就崩溃了。果然很部稳定。
关键是:他是怎么知道这些解决方案的呢?
相关推荐
### Pop-up Menu 不支持此接口问题解析 #### 一、问题背景及原因分析 在开发过程中,遇到“Pop-up Menu 不支持此接口”的问题时,通常涉及到操作系统的兼容性问题。根据提供的信息来看,该问题是由于开发环境为...
Pop-up Menu 不支持此接口,原因是Win7系统与VC6.0的兼容性问题。 其解决的三种方法: (1)、Win7与VC6不兼容,虽然可以装的上,Win7上可以运行VC6,但是有很多类型的工程是无法编译的,建议升级到10.0。 (2)、...
其次,XPMenu支持动态Pop-up Menu,即弹出式菜单。当用户在界面上进行特定操作时,这种菜单可以快速弹出,展示相关功能,提高操作便捷性。通过简单的API调用或事件处理,开发者可以轻松地将这些Pop-up Menu集成到...
标题中的"A tutorial on writing a shell extension that shows pop-up in"是指一种编程教程,它教导如何为Windows操作系统编写外壳扩展程序,这种扩展会在用户选择文件时显示弹出式信息。外壳扩展是Windows Shell...
标题中的“VB.programming.module.code.pop.up.menu.rar_UP_vb 弹出菜单”表明这是一个关于如何在VB中利用API编程模块来实现弹出菜单的代码示例。这个压缩包很可能包含了具体的代码文件,展示了如何利用API函数创建...
如Push Button(按钮)、Toggle Button(开关按钮)、Radio Button(单选按钮)、Check Box(复选框)、Edit Text(文本编辑框)、Static Text(静态文本)、Slider(滑动条)、List Box(列表框)、Pop-Up Menu(弹...
5. **Right-top Corner Pop-up Menu**:关于仿微信右上角弹出菜单,可以使用`PopupMenu`类来创建,它会在指定的View右侧弹出一个菜单。通过`show()`方法来显示菜单,并在菜单项被点击时执行相应操作。 6. **GBK编码...
5. **菜单项的创建和监听**:在菜单中,每个选项通常是一个`MenuItem`对象,可以通过`Menu`接口来添加和管理。开发者可能使用`onOptionsItemSelected(MenuItem item)`方法来响应用户的点击事件,执行相应的操作。 6...